Meadow Brook
Presents 'Annie'
Meadow Brook Music
Festival presents the musical
production of Annie starring
Jo Anne Worley and Bill
Hayes, Wednesday thorugh
Sept. 3.
All shows begin at 8 p.m..
There will be a 2 p.m.
matinee on Thursday and
Sept. 2.
For information, call
Meadow Brook, 377-2010.
Youtheatre Plans
'Wizard' fly-Outs
The Detroit Youtheatre's
Prince Street Players will
hold open auditions for its
1989-1990 touring season of
The Wizard of Oz.
Actors/actresses who sing
and dance, and one percus-
sionist will be auditioned by
appointment only, Sept. 5
through Sept. 7.
For information, call the
DIA's performing arts depart-
ment, 833-7940.

City Orchestra
Seeks Musicians
The Southfield Symphony
Orchestra seeks string
players for its 1989-1990
eight-concert season.
Violinists, violists, cellists
and double bassists in-
terested, should call
Southfield's cultural arts
division, 354-4717.
Brunch With Bach
Features Gershwin
Pianist Keiko McNamera
will play the music of George
Gershwin at the DIA's
"Brunch with Bach," 10 a.m.
and 11:30 a.m. Sunday.
There is a charge. For infor-
mation, call DIA, 832-2730.

Attic Holds
Auditions
Auditions for the Attic
Theater's production of A
Shayna Maidel will take
place in mid-September.
The show opens Jan. 31 and
runs through Feb. 25.
All actors need to speak
with Polish/Yiddish accents.
Send resume to Sam Pollak,
The Attic Theater, 2990 W.
Grand Blvd., Suite 308,
Detroit, 48202.
